You will be an Enterprise Architect within our Group IT team You will play a crucial role in selecting, designing integrations and facilitating the implementation of these systems as well as workflow efficiencies leveraging AI. You will report to the Chief Architect & Delivery Officer. Your responsibilities will include: • Translates business and technical requirements into an architectural blueprint to achieve business objectives and documents all solution architecture design and analysis work. • Leads evaluation, design and analysis for the implementation of a solutions architecture across a group of specific business applications or technologies based on enterprise business strategy, business capabilities, value-streams, business requirements and enterprise standards. • Maintain an understanding of emerging technologies, trends, and techniques and assess their relevance to the organization's business objectives. • Ensure solutions comply with enterprise architecture standards, security policies, data governance expectations, audit requirements, and relevant financial controls. • Document, assess, and improve data flows between systems, data platforms, reporting tools, and downstream applications to ensure accuracy, consistency, transparency, and control. • Identify opportunities to apply AI, machine learning, and automation capabilities across workflows, reporting, reconciliations, data management, and operational processes to improve efficiency, reduce manual effort, enhance data quality, and accelerate business insights. • Collaborate with business stakeholders, IT teams, and external vendors to define and implement architectural solutions. • Continuously analyze the IT environment to identify opportunities and recommend improvements. Your skills and abilities should include: • Bachelor's degree in computer science, information-technology, engineering, system analysis or a related study, or equivalent experience. • 5+ years of relevant work experience in at least two IT solution development disciplines, including technical or infrastructure architecture, network management, application development, middleware, database management or cloud development. • Demonstrated experience with a broad set of AWS technologies, across the areas of compute, data, networking and security, with a particular emphasis on serverless and containerized workloads. Similar experience with Azure and other Cloud service providers is a plus. • Familiarity with Cloud platform management & governance at scale, particularly across a multi-cloud, multi-account, multi-region ecosystem. • Deep and up-to-date expertise in SaaS, infrastructure as a service (IaaS), platform as a service (PaaS), SOA, APIs, DevOps and micro services. • Familiarity with information management practices, system development life cycle management, IT services management, infrastructure and operations, and EA and ITIL frameworks. • Exposure and understanding of existing, new and emerging technologies, and processing environments. • Exceptional communication skills (verbal and written), presentation skills, soft and interpersonal skills, including teamwork, facilitation and negotiation. • Knowledge/Experience with Guidewire or similar insurance systems would be advantageous.
